Pokedex Entries
Game | Entry |
---|---|
Sword | The first symptom of its sting is numbness. The next is an itching sensation so intense that it’s impossible to resist the urge to claw at your skin. |
Shield | Unlike their Alolan counterparts, the Mareanie of the Galar region have not yet figured out that the branches of Corsola are delicious. |
